Can I Run Paws Against the World?
You will need at least 250 MB of free disk space to install Paws Against the World. An Intel Core i5-1300F CPU is required at a minimum to run Paws Against the World. Provided that you have at least a modern graphics card graphics card you can play the game. The minimum memory requirement for Paws Against the World is 1 GB of RAM installed in your computer.
Paws Against the World will run on PC system with Vista / 7 / 8 / 10 / 11 and upwards. Additionally it has Mac and Linux versions.
